Supertramp

Led by co-founders Rodger Hodgson and Richard Palmer, the classic British progressive rock band Supertramp hit big in the Seventies and Eighties with hits like "Give A Little Bit," "Goodbye Stranger" and "The Logical Song."

The Big One

Supertramp enjoyed success before 1979's Breakfast In America album, but with songs that would become radio staples such as "Take the Long Way Home," "Goodbye Stranger" and the No. 6 Billboard hit "The Logical Song," the group had a bona fide smash that would eventually sell more than 18 million copies internationally.
